Core Meaning
When your name appears in an unknown script or form in a dream, it often symbolizes a distortion or alteration of your identity. The name is a core part of who you are, so its alteration can represent feelings of inauthenticity, a loss of self, or a struggle with self-discovery. The unfamiliar script introduces an element of mystery and the unknown, suggesting that there might be parts of your identity that you're not fully aware of or that are being obscured by external influences. It could also indicate a fear of being misunderstood or a concern about how others perceive you. This dream might be reflecting a period of personal transformation where your sense of self is shifting or evolving, and you're navigating the complexities of maintaining your identity while adapting to change.

Psychological Perspective
Psychologically, the appearance of your name in an unknown script can be interpreted through various lenses. It might reflect a dissociation from your true self, perhaps stemming from past experiences where you felt the need to hide parts of your identity. The unknown script could symbolize confusion or a fragmented sense of self, indicating that your ego is struggling to integrate different aspects of your personality. It might also relate to anxiety about communication or being understood, especially if the script resembles forms of writing that are difficult to decipher. In a therapeutic context, this dream could be an invitation to explore your self-concept, examine any internal conflicts, and work towards greater self-awareness and integration.
